GLOSSARY

BASIS WEIGHT: In The United States, a paper's basis weight is determined by weighing 500 sheets of its basic size measured in pounds.

BRIGHTNESS: Is the percentage of light the paper reflects. The brighter the paper, the more brilliant the ink colors and the greater the contrast between the paper and type.

CALIPER: Sometimes referred to as "bulk," caliper is a measure of paper thickness expressed in thousands of an inch (mils). A micrometer is used to measure caliper.


FINISH: Refers to the surface quality of the paper, usually expressed as smooth or vellum. Other traditional text and cover finishes are antique, felt, linen and laid.

FORMATION: Refers to the uniformity and distribution of fibers within a sheet of paper. Solid ink coverage will go down smoothly on a well-formed sheet.

OPACITY: Is the measure of the percentage of light passing through a sheet of paper, with most papers being 80 to 98 percent opaque.
